    Two very long, straight, and insulated wires are kept at \[90{}^\circ \] angle from each other in xy-plane as shown in the figure. These wires carry currents of equal magnitude I, whose directions are shown in the figure. The net magnetic field at point P will be :                     [JEE Main 8-4-2019 Afternoon]

    A) Zero    

    B) \[\frac{+{{\mu }_{0}}I}{\pi d}(\hat{z})\]

    C) \[-\frac{{{\mu }_{0}}I}{2\pi d}(\hat{x}+\hat{y})\]

    D)   \[\frac{{{\mu }_{0}}I}{2\pi d}(\hat{x}+\hat{y})\]

    Correct Answer: A

    Solution :

    Magnetic field at point P \[{{\vec{B}}_{net}}=\frac{{{\mu }_{0}}I}{2\pi d}\left( -\hat{k} \right)+\frac{{{\mu }_{0}}I}{2\pi d}\left( {\hat{k}} \right)=0\]
